the judge charges the son, Javi Enríquez, and sees signs of money laundering

BarcelonaThe investigating judge investigating the Negreira case has finally decided to charge the son of the former vice-president of the referees, Javier Enríquez. He has also added a new possible crime, as he sees signs of money laundering in the payments he received over 20 years from, among others, Barça. This is what he made known in the interlocutory notice published this Friday, in which he reports that he will go back in time to 2001 and extend the secrecy of the summary by one month.

Until now, Javier Enríquez, son of José Maria Enríquez Negreira – the former Primera referee and former vice-president of the Technical Committee of Arbitrators – had been left out of the case at the request of the Prosecutor’s Office, which summoned him to testify as a witness. But the judge, Sílvia López Mejía, considers that there is enough evidence to impute him, thus heeding the request of the League, one of the parties that are involved in the case. Javier Enríquez distanced himself from his father’s business when he testified, but the magistrate considers that he is part of the business structure, especially considering that he took several courses in coaching to the referees who would eventually rise to the highest category, and who also carried out various tasks with the national team and the CTA.

The case, in which Barça’s payments of more than seven million euros to the Negreiras are being investigated, was initially opened for the crimes of corruption between individuals in the sports field, disloyal administration and falsification of commercial documents, which are now also adds that of money laundering.

In the case, the court keeps accused, in addition to Barça, the former presidents of Barcelona Sandro Rosell and Josep Maria Bartomeu, the former executive director of the club Oscar Grau and the former director of professional sports Albert Soler, in addition to Enríquez Negreira and from now also his son.
